This program and the accompanying materials + * are made available under the terms of the Eclipse Public License v1.0 + * which accompanies this distribution, and is available at + * http://www.eclipse.org/legal/epl-v10.html + * + * Contributors: + * IBM Corporation - initial API and implementation + * Port to the D programming language: + * Frank Benoit <benoit@tionex.de> + *******************************************************************************/ +module org.eclipse.swt.dnd.DragSourceEffect; + + +import org.eclipse.swt.SWT; +import org.eclipse.swt.widgets.Control; +import org.eclipse.swt.dnd.DragSourceAdapter; + +/** + * This class provides default implementations to display a drag source + * effect during a drag and drop operation. The current implementation + * does not provide any visual feedback. + * + * <p>The drag source effect has the same API as the + * <code>DragSourceAdapter</code> so that it can provide custom visual + * feedback when a <code>DragSourceEvent</code> occurs. + * </p> + * + * <p>Classes that wish to provide their own drag source effect such as + * displaying a default source image during a drag can extend the <code>DragSourceEffect</code> + * class, override the <code>DragSourceAdapter.dragStart</code> method and set + * the field <code>DragSourceEvent.image</code> with their own image. + * The image should be disposed when <code>DragSourceAdapter.dragFinished</code> is called. + * </p> + * + * @see DragSourceAdapter + * @see DragSourceEvent + * @see <a href="http://www.eclipse.org/swt/">Sample code and further information</a> + * + * @since 3.3 + */ +public class DragSourceEffect : DragSourceAdapter { + Control control = null; + + /** + * Creates a new <code>DragSourceEffect</code> to handle drag effect from the specified <code>Control</code>. + * + * @param control the <code>Control</code> that the user clicks on to initiate the drag + * + * @exception IllegalArgumentException <ul> + * <li>ERROR_NULL_ARGUMENT - if the control is null</li> + * </ul> + */ + public this(Control control) { + if (control is null) SWT.error(SWT.ERROR_NULL_ARGUMENT); + this.control = control; + } + + /** + * Returns the Control which is registered for this DragSourceEffect. This is the control that the + * user clicks in to initiate dragging. + * + * @return the Control which is registered for this DragSourceEffect + */ + public Control getControl() { + return control; + } +}
